Key Terms and Glossary

Common terms you may encounter in nonprofit law include 501(c)(3) status, bylaws, governance, fundraising, and grantmaking.

501(c)(3) Organization

A tax-exempt charitable organization established under Section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code, recognized for public benefit purposes.

Bylaws

Internal rules adopted by a nonprofit’s board to governance operations, meetings, and decision-making.

Board of Directors

The body responsible for overseeing the nonprofit’s activities, fiduciary duties, and strategic direction.

Fundraising Compliance

Rules and requirements governing charitable solicitations, reporting, and donor privacy.

Service Pro Tips

Start with clear mission and bylaws

Define your nonprofit’s mission, structure, and governance at the outset to guide all legal decisions.

Keep meticulous records

Document board meetings, resolutions, and fundraising activities to support compliance.

Plan for compliance from day one

Establish a calendar for annual filings, renewals, and donor reporting.
